South Florida's three Cuban-American members of Congress condemned the Justice Department Thursday for sending Miami FBI agents to Cuba to collect evidence against Luis Posada Carriles in a hotel bombing that killed an Italian in Havana a decade ago.
'By asking a state sponsor of terrorism for `evidence' regarding terrorism, the Bush administration Justice Department demonstrates a shockingly profound ignorance of the nature of terrorism, of its origins and its state sponsors,'' U.S. Reps. Ileana Ros-Lehtinen and brothers Lincoln and Mario D\ufffdaz-Balart said in a statement.
